      Chesapeake VA Concrete Calculator โ€” What You Need to Know

      Chesapeake is Virginia's largest city by land area and sits in the heart of the Hampton Roads metropolitan area โ€” a low-lying coastal region bordered by the Elizabeth River, the Dismal Swamp, and tributaries of the Chesapeake Bay. The city's shallow water table, extensive wetlands, and heavy expansive clay soils create unique concrete challenges. Unlike Northern Virginia or the Shenandoah Valley, Chesapeake's mild coastal climate means a frost depth of only 18 inches โ€” far shallower than Chicago's 42 inches โ€” but seasonal clay expansion and coastal salt air exposure require careful mix design and subgrade preparation. All structural concrete must comply with the Virginia Building Code (VBC) and City of Chesapeake permit requirements.

      ๐Ÿ”ต Chesapeake VA Concrete Quick Requirements

      Frost depth: 18 inches โ€” all footings must extend below this line per the Virginia Building Code ยท Exterior slabs: 3,000 PSI minimum โ€” 3,500 PSI preferred for driveways and garage floors ยท Clay soils: compacted granular base required under all slabs โ€” clay subgrade alone is insufficient ยท Coastal salt air: use low water-cement ratio (max 0.50) and penetrating sealer for long-term durability near tidal areas ยท Air entrainment: recommended (3โ€“5% AEA) for exterior flatwork to handle moderate Tidewater freeze-thaw cycling ยท Permits: required from City of Chesapeake Development & Permits for driveways, foundations, and retaining walls.

      ๐Ÿš— Chesapeake Driveway Concrete

      Chesapeake driveways typically use 4โ€“5 inches at 3,000โ€“3,500 PSI with wire mesh or rebar. A standard 20ร—20 ft driveway at 4 inches needs about 4.94 cubic yards before waste โ€” plan for approximately 5.4 cubic yards with 10% overage. Installed driveway costs in the Chesapeake / Hampton Roads market run approximately $5โ€“$9 per square foot for a standard reinforced broom-finish slab โ€” competitive with the Virginia Beach and Norfolk markets, and significantly below Northern Virginia pricing.

      ๐Ÿ—๏ธ Footings & Foundations

      Chesapeake's 18-inch frost depth is shallow compared to northern states, but the city's clay soils present a different challenge โ€” they expand when wet and contract when dry, causing seasonal movement that can crack improperly designed footings. Most Chesapeake residential construction uses crawl space foundations due to the high water table making full basements impractical. Use 3,500โ€“4,000 PSI with rebar for all footings and foundation walls, and consider a geotechnical report for sites with known expansive or soft soils.

      ๐Ÿ›ค๏ธ Patio & Sidewalk Concrete

      Patios and sidewalks in Chesapeake use 4 inches at 3,000โ€“3,500 PSI, with air-entrainment (3โ€“5% AEA) recommended for longer durability through Tidewater's moderate freeze-thaw winter cycles. A 16ร—20 ft backyard patio needs roughly 3.95 cubic yards with a 10% overage allowance. Always install a well-compacted 4-inch crushed stone base under any slab on Chesapeake's clay soils โ€” skipping the gravel base is the most common cause of slab settlement and cracking in the Hampton Roads area.

      How to Use the Chesapeake VA Concrete Calculator

      Measure your project length and width in feet and enter slab thickness in inches. The calculator converts to cubic feet, divides by 27 for cubic yards, applies your selected waste factor, and returns an estimated cost range using Hampton Roads area ready-mix pricing. Always add at least 10% overage โ€” Chesapeake's clay soil irregular grades and occasional soft spots can create uneven sub-base depths that use more concrete than flat theoretical calculations predict.

      ๐Ÿ“ Chesapeake VA Concrete Formula

      Volume (cu ft) = Length (ft) ร— Width (ft) ร— [Depth (in) รท 12]
      Volume (cu yd) = Volume (cu ft) รท 27
      Order Qty = Volume (cu yd) ร— Waste Factor
      Example: 20 ft ร— 20 ft ร— (4 in รท 12) = 133.3 cu ft = 4.94 cu yd โ†’ Order 5.4 cu yd

      โš ๏ธ Chesapeake Clay Soil Warning

      Much of Chesapeake sits on heavy clay and tidal soils that are poorly suited as a direct sub-base for concrete slabs. Clay retains moisture, expands when wet, and shrinks and cracks when dry โ€” causing seasonal heaving and settlement under slabs poured directly on unprepared clay. Always excavate to stable soil, install a minimum 4-inch (preferably 6-inch) compacted crushed stone base, and compact in lifts before pouring any slab. In low-lying areas or sites near tidal wetlands, consult with a Virginia licensed geotechnical engineer before finalizing your foundation or slab design.

      โœ… Coastal Salt Air Durability Tip

      Chesapeake's proximity to the Chesapeake Bay, Elizabeth River, and the Atlantic Ocean means salt air and salt spray are real concrete durability concerns โ€” especially for properties east of Route 17 or within a few miles of tidal waterways. Salt penetration accelerates rebar corrosion, which causes concrete to crack and spall from the inside out. Use a low water-cement ratio (0.40โ€“0.50), specify 3,500 PSI minimum for any coastal-zone exterior slab, apply a penetrating silane/siloxane sealer, and consider epoxy-coated rebar for slabs within half a mile of tidal water.

      Chesapeake VA Concrete Calculator โ€” Cost Examples

      These examples use common Chesapeake / Hampton Roads project sizes and a ready-mix planning range of $115โ€“$150 per cubic yard for standard residential mixes with local Tidewater Virginia delivery. Installed square-foot costs reflect Chesapeake-area labor and material rates. Retaining walls, stamped concrete, and engineer-designed foundations will run higher.

      Project Size Thickness Base Volume Order Qty (+10%) Raw Ready-Mix Range Installed Budget Range
      Walkway 4 ร— 30 ft 4 in 1.48 cu yd 1.63 cu yd $188 โ€“ $245 $480 โ€“ $960
      Patio 12 ร— 16 ft 4 in 2.37 cu yd 2.61 cu yd $300 โ€“ $392 $960 โ€“ $1,920
      Driveway (4 in) 20 ร— 20 ft 4 in 4.94 cu yd 5.43 cu yd $624 โ€“ $815 $2,000 โ€“ $4,000
      Driveway (5 in) 20 ร— 20 ft 5 in 6.17 cu yd 6.79 cu yd $781 โ€“ $1,019 $2,400 โ€“ $4,800
      Garage Slab 20 ร— 24 ft 4 in 5.93 cu yd 6.52 cu yd $750 โ€“ $978 $2,400 โ€“ $4,800
      Backyard Slab 24 ร— 24 ft 4 in 7.11 cu yd 7.82 cu yd $899 โ€“ $1,173 $2,764 โ€“ $5,760

      Chesapeake VA Concrete Calculator Tips

        >Always install a minimum 4-inch compacted crushed stone base under any slab in Chesapeake โ€” clay subgrade alone will cause settlement and cracking. >Add 10% overage minimum โ€” Chesapeake's uneven clay sub-grades often consume more concrete than flat theoretical calculations predict. >All footings must extend below the 18-inch Virginia frost depth โ€” confirm current requirements with the City of Chesapeake Development & Permits office. >Specify air-entrained concrete (3โ€“5% AEA) for all exterior flatwork โ€” Chesapeake does experience moderate freeze-thaw cycling through winter months. >Use a low water-cement ratio (0.40โ€“0.50) for coastal-zone slabs near tidal waterways to resist salt air penetration and rebar corrosion. >Apply a penetrating silane/siloxane sealer to all exterior slabs before the first winter and reseal every 2โ€“3 years for maximum Tidewater durability. >For sites in low-lying or former wetland areas of Chesapeake, a geotechnical soil investigation is strongly recommended before finalizing foundation design. >Get at least three bids from licensed Virginia Class A or B contractors โ€” check licenses at the Virginia DPOR website (dpor.virginia.gov) before signing any contract.

      Chesapeake VA Concrete Calculator FAQs

      How much concrete do I need for a 20 ร— 20 driveway in Chesapeake VA? +
      A 20 ร— 20 ft driveway at 4 inches thick needs approximately 4.94 cubic yards before waste. With 10% overage your order target is about 5.4 cubic yards. At 5 inches thick โ€” recommended for heavier vehicles โ€” you need 6.17 cubic yards base, or 6.8 cubic yards with overage. Use 3,000โ€“3,500 PSI with wire mesh or rebar, and always install a 4โ€“6 inch compacted crushed stone base on Chesapeake's clay soils before pouring.
      How much does concrete cost per yard in Chesapeake Virginia? +
      Ready-mix concrete in Chesapeake and the Hampton Roads area typically runs $115โ€“$150 per cubic yard for standard 3,000โ€“3,500 PSI residential mixes with delivery. This is a moderate pricing market โ€” lower than Northern Virginia or California, but higher than rural Appalachian Virginia. Installed concrete driveway costs in Chesapeake run approximately $5โ€“$9 per square foot for a standard reinforced broom-finish slab. Get at least three competing bids from Virginia licensed contractors to confirm current market pricing.
      What is the frost depth in Chesapeake Virginia? +
      The frost depth for Chesapeake and the Hampton Roads area of Virginia is approximately 18 inches. This is the minimum depth below finished grade at which footing bearing surfaces must be placed to avoid frost heave. While shallow compared to northern states, Chesapeake's real foundation challenge is its expansive clay soils โ€” which can shift seasonally regardless of frost โ€” rather than deep freeze penetration. Always confirm the current required frost depth with the City of Chesapeake Development & Permits office before excavating any footing.
      Do I need a permit for concrete work in Chesapeake VA? +
      Yes โ€” most concrete driveway, foundation, retaining wall, and structural slab work in Chesapeake requires a permit from the City of Chesapeake Development & Permits department. The Virginia Building Code (VBC) applies to all structural concrete work. Retaining walls over 3 feet high and foundations require plan review and inspection. Unpermitted concrete work in Virginia can result in stop-work orders, required demolition, and problems at the time of property sale or insurance claim. Submit permit applications through the City of Chesapeake's online building portal.
      Why is clay soil a problem for concrete slabs in Chesapeake? +
      Chesapeake's heavy clay soils are problematic for concrete slabs because clay is an unstable sub-base material. Clay shrinks and cracks when dry, swells when wet, and can shift seasonally โ€” causing slabs poured directly on unprepared clay to crack, settle, and heave. The solution is always to excavate the clay to a stable depth, fill with compacted crushed stone in 2โ€“3 inch lifts, and verify compaction before pouring. In low-lying or tidal-influenced areas of Chesapeake, soils may also be organic or saturated โ€” requiring more extensive sub-base preparation or even a geotechnical engineering report.
